Gather with your guide at the Nagoya Station Tourist Information Center before taking the Meitetsu train to Tokoname..Please arrive at the location 5 mins before the departure time
  • [Transportation] 08:30 By train
  • [Attraction/experience] 09:30, Guided tour, 茶伝CHADEN, Visit a working teapot workshop and learn about the Tokoname teapot tradition. Brew and taste green tea using a Tokoname kyūsu teapot, guided by a local craftsman. Seasonal wagashi sweets included.
  • [Attraction/experience] 11:00, Guided tour, 角山陶苑, Choose the type of ceramic piece you’d like to create and receive personal instruction from an expert potter. Your piece will be fired and shipped to you later.
  • [Attraction/experience] 12:00, Guided tour, Tokoname Pottery Footpath, Stroll the charming Pottery Footpath through Tokoname’s historic ceramic district. Those who wish may enjoy lunch or shopping here and end the tour on site.
  • [Transportation] 13:00 By train
  • [Return] 14:00, at Nagoya station, Guests not staying in Tokoname will return together with the guide by train.
